Q:How much does it cost to ship furniture internationally?
Shipping furniture overseas costs anywhere from a few hundred dollars for small items to $2,000 - $10,000+ for a household, depending heavily on volume, destination (Asia/Europe often $2.5k-$4k for a 1-bed), method (sea freight cheaper than air), and service level (shared vs. full container). Factors like weight, distance, carrier, packing, and origin/destination services (pickup/delivery) significantly influence the final price.
Q:What is the cheapest way to send a piece of furniture?
The cheapest way to ship furniture usually involves using Less-Than-Truckload (LTL) freight, sharing truck space for non-full truckloads, or exploring bus freight (like Greyhound) for cost savings if it fits rules, but the absolute cheapest often means DIY methods like renting a truck or using ride-share movers (Dolly, GoShare) for local moves, or leveraging marketplaces like Shiply/uShip for competitive LTL quotes. Key cost savers include disassembling furniture, packing it yourself, and choosing slower delivery times.
Q:How expensive is it to ship a sofa?
How Much Does It Cost To Ship A Couch? Furniture shipping generally costs around $60 to $250 for local deliveries, whilst state-to-state or cross-country shipping can go from anywhere from $300 to $600+.
